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S / RESPONSIBILITIES
- Perform all safety checks at the start of the shift on all cranes and tools, document as necessary and continue to perform safety checks throughout the shift.
- Read, understand, and interpret blueprints and job routings.
- Record required information on proper forms relating to machining practices where required.
- Properly operate and interpret various measuring devices (micrometers, calipers, gauges etc.).
- Correctly monitor and identify when equipment needs to be sent out for calibration.
- Perform inspections using Quality Assurance procedures and work instructions.
- Work with department supervisor and maintenance to make sure machines are running smoothly.
- Performs housekeeping and other related duties.
EQUIPMENT KNOWLEDGE
- Operate cranes, hoists, tables, forklifts, and other devices in a safe manner and complete any training/safety program relating to the operation of the equipment.
- Operate general hand tools.
- Operate shop floor equipment.
- Operate company computer systems.
- Operator lathe machine.
